Couples Therapy

A supportive space to understand conflict cycles and reconnect with care.

Relationships can become strained even when partners deeply care for one another. Couples therapy explores patterns of miscommunication, unmet needs, repeated conflict, and emotional disconnection.

Couples Therapy image

What this can support

  • Repeated arguments, emotional distance, or difficulty feeling heard

  • Miscommunication, unmet needs, trust strain, or relational transitions

  • Finding healthier ways to connect, repair, and communicate

What to expect

Therapy helps partners slow down the cycle, understand what each person is needing, and practise more respectful, connected ways of responding to one another.

What may bring you here

Couples often seek therapy when communication begins to feel stuck, painful, or repetitive. The work is not about blame. It is about understanding the cycle between partners.

The therapeutic focus

Therapy helps partners slow down the pattern, hear the needs underneath the conflict, and build more respectful ways of responding to one another.
